OK, a few more of my favorites:
Firefox extensions:
Sessionsaver - Restores all browser-windows + tabs after shutdown or a crash (install)
GooglePreview - inserts preview images (thumbnails) of web sites and Amazon products into the Google and Yahoo search results pages. (install)
Greasemonkey extensions:
Mailto compose in Gmail - makes mailto: links start a new Gmail message (install)
LJ New Comments - Shows which LJ entries have new comments since you've last read. (install
